This Certificate Programme in Borderline Personality Disorder (BPD) Education provides comprehensive training for professionals working with individuals affected by BPD. The program equips participants with the knowledge and skills necessary to deliver effective interventions and support.
Learning outcomes include a deep understanding of BPD's diagnostic criteria, etiology, and associated challenges. Participants will gain proficiency in evidence-based treatment approaches, such as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) and Schema Therapy, crucial for managing BPD symptoms and improving patient outcomes. The curriculum also covers co-occurring disorders and ethical considerations in BPD care.
